Linux文件權限屬性后面有個點


坑啊,新上的機器,監控怎么都不好使,各種報錯說:沒有權限

什么情況?

仔細查看,發現文件權限屬性后面怎么多了個,類似如下:

這是什么?

原來:

開啟了SELinux功能的Linux系統就會有這個點。

這個點表示文件帶有“SELinux的安全上下文”。  

關閉SELinux,新創建的文件就不會再有這個點了。

但是,以前創建的文件本來有這個點的還會顯示這個點(雖然SELinux不起作用了)。
# ll
-rwxr-xr--  root root    #沒有selinux上下文,沒有ACL
-rwx--xr-x+ root root    #只有ACL,沒有selinux上下文
-rw-r--r--. root root    #只有selinux上下文,沒有ACL
-rwxrwxr--+ root root    #有selinux上下文,有ACL

好吧!只能關掉selinux了。

修改配置文件以防重啟后恢復selinux狀態

vi /etc/sysconfig/selinux
SELINUX=disabled 

 

在線關閉selinux

setenforce 0

  

查看狀態

[root@localhost ~]# /usr/sbin/sestatus -v
SELinux status:                 disabled

成功關掉了.......

再看文件權限,果然還是有那個點

想要去掉,只能重新生成文件!
 
重新生成文件后,監控不再報錯,終於擺脫selinux的影響,搞定

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M